Leadership Review Briefing — Currency-Hedging Decision

For branch managers: the treasury group at Halverton Industries has recommended hedging 70% of projected crown-denominated receivables for the next four quarters. Forward contracts lock rates near current levels; option collars cover the remainder. The cost is roughly 0.4% of hedged value, judged acceptable against recent volatility from the Varneland market. Branches should reflect hedged rates in pricing models. Further context appears below.

board note of yafop-hawep: Project Gorius slips by one quarter because of the supplier delay.

Hey Mira — quick handover before I'm off. The printed labels for the new Tidewater Gallery are boxed and ready: 84 object labels plus the six big intro panels, all proofed against the final checklist. Two reprints (cases 4 and 9) are in the side pocket. Dunmore Print's courier collects tomorrow morning, and they've been asked to handle the exchange as instructed below.

handover note for bahap-hawep: the kasael norius courier leaves the norius briys silax ledger at gate 8290 under passcode 481913

MEMO — Sales Leads Only

Effective immediately, hiring in the Coastal Accounts division is frozen. No exceptions, no backfills without sign-off from Dara Quennel. Open requisitions are pulled as of Friday. Pipeline commitments stand; redistribute coverage among current reps. Do not discuss externally or with candidates already in process — recruiting will handle those conversations. Questions go to your regional director, not HR directly. The rationale is outlined in the confidential note below.

confidential, kaweg-tawef: The western region missed its Ralvan quota by 57.6 percent last quarter. Framirix Holdings plans to lower the Eliox list price by 24.6 percent in January. The board signed off on a budget of $446.6 million for Project Zorvan. The renewal with Ralvanox Freight closes at $283.1 million a year, 20.2 percent below the last contract.

09:47 — This is where things got weird with the Saltgrove audit-log viewer: pagination was silently skipping every 50th entry because of an off-by-one in the cursor math. Compliance noticed before we did, oops. Deshaun's fix landed within the hour. For review, the patched build reference follows below.

build token for tawif-bahip: htk31_68bba16e1afabfef4ecc69408c06f16